what heads do you have on there now? 188?
for this build you will need stiffer head springs, new lifters., rockers, cam obviously, double timng chain new sprockets. manifold maybe. etc , possibly new inconel exhaust valves but i didnt do them. im guessing more like 2000, and keep a eye out for reversion with the new cam.I had to extend inner pipes in my sm exhaust. ps. bob isnt the fastest so give your self a 1 month head start. good luck |
